PHOTOS: 10 incredible images from Week 12 in the NFL
The laws of physics were shattered, Josh Gordon returned to the NFL and John Madden had a tough time coping with the weather.
Here are the images that defined a week:
Odell Beckham defies gravity
New York Giants rookie wide receiver Odell Beckham Jr. made the catch of the year against the Dallas Cowboys, appearing to bend the laws of physics to his will.
J.J. Watt for President
There are few things that Justin James Watt cannot do. Watt recorded seven tackles Sunday and represented his country with honor upon entering the field.
Shady busts a move in the end zone
LeSean McCoy let loose in the end zone and for good reason, as the Philadelphia Eagles breezed past the Tennessee Titans 43-24. McCoy rushed for 130 yards on 21 carries Sunday.
The agony of defeat
St. Louis Rams head coach Jeff Fisher is seen here upset with a call that didn't go his way. Tough break, Jeff. The Rams dropped to 4-7 with a loss to the San Diego Chargers and their season is pretty much over.
The Brady-Wright express is back on regular schedule
Tom Brady found Tim Wright for two touchdowns Sunday, leading the New England Patriots to a 34-9 rout of the Detroit Lions. The Brady-Wright express is back.
The return of Josh Gordon
Cleveland Browns wide receiver Josh Gordon did it all in his first game back from suspension. Gordon even attempted a pass in a 26-24 win over the Atlanta Falcons.
Cooper Helfet goes airborne for touchdown
Seattle Seahawks tight end Cooper Helfet took an unusual route to the end zone, scoring the lone touchdown of the game in a 19-3 win over the Arizona Cardinals.
Jared Cook greets Darrell Stuckey
St. Louis Rams tight end Jared Cook has no time for Chargers safety Darrell Stuckey, dropping a nasty stiff arm right to his face.
BOOM! John Madden seems frightened by a little rain
Former Oakland Raiders head coach and broadcast legend John Madden appeared during the team's first win of the season Thursday. Madden didn't deal with the rain all too well, however.
Trent Richardson's redemption
Last year, it seemed like the entire Internet piled on Trent Richardson's sophomore slump. Richardson scored his third touchdown of the year and flexed on his haters.
